To consider an application for a Premises Licence in respect of Bargain Booze, 105 Foxhole Road, Paignton. Additional documents:
Minutes: Members considered a report for an application for a Premises Licence in respect of Bargain Booze, 105 Foxhole Road, Paignton TQ3 3SU.

Members noted the additional documentation circulated with the Agenda which outlined Bargain Booze the Company, excerpts from the internal and external training and other policies.

Members noted there have been no Representations received from any Responsible Authority.
Copies of the Minutes of a Licensing Sub-Committee dated 28 July 2011 in respect of an application for a Premises Licence in respect of PB Stores, 105 Foxhole Road, Paignton TQ3 3SU and a Case Law document were made available to Members as these were referred to in the Oral Representation.
Decision:
That the application for a Premises Licence in respect of Bargain Booze, 105 Foxhole Road, Paignton TQ3 3SU be granted as applied for, subject to the following two additional Conditions;
That the notice as circulated at Committee hearing by the Applicant’s Legal Representative be prominently displayed within the store and an A3 size of the notice be displayed in a prominent position in the window of the premises; and
That in ‘all due diligence’ a refusal log must be kept to record when sales of alcohol are challenged or refused and that this log shall be made available to the Police and the Local Authority, upon request.
Reason for Decision:
Having carefully considered all the Oral and Written Representations, Members gave due consideration of the concerns raised by the Interested Parties in particular respect to the Protection of Children from Harm and Anti Social Behaviour, however they noted the absence of any Representation from Safeguarding Children, Trading Standards and the Police in support of these concerns or of the application itself.
Having heard from the applicants Legal Representative on issues raised by the Interested Parties, Members were reassured that the Conditions imposed on the Premises Licence would alleviate these concerns and that compliance by the Premises Licence Holders and their staff of the manual as circulated at Committee would promote the Licensing Objectives.
